HarmonyOS CAPI是否提供了获取系统当前时间戳的接口?

HarmonyOS
2025-01-10 08:58:48
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
aquaa

可以使用C++通用方法:

auto now = std::chrono::system_clock::now();
std::time_t now_c = std::chrono::system_clock::to_time_t(now);
std::tm* local_time = std::localtime(&now_c);
OH_LOG_Print(LOG_APP, LOG_DEBUG, 0x0000, "当前时间:", "%{public}d-%{public}d-%{public}d-%{public}d-%{public}d-%{public}d",1900+local_time->tm_year,1+local_time->tm_mon,local_time->tm_mday,local_time->tm_hour,local_time->tm_min,local_time->tm_sec);

以上代码输出:2024-7-31-16-33-46,或者通过napi_load_module在napi侧加载系统@ohos.systemDateTime库。

分享
微博
QQ
微信
回复
2025-01-10 11:54:40
相关问题
如何获取当前系统时间时间
2556浏览 • 1回复 待解决
获取系统当前时间异常
1408浏览 • 1回复 待解决
HarmonyOS 如何获取当前时间时间
1433浏览 • 1回复 待解决
HarmonyOS 获取系统时间没有生效
1383浏览 • 1回复 待解决
HarmonyOS 获取时间
1407浏览 • 1回复 待解决
HarmonyOS 获取时间问题
1749浏览 • 1回复 待解决
如何获取系统时间以及格式转换
4181浏览 • 1回复 待解决
如何获取系统时间,你知道吗?
4717浏览 • 1回复 待解决
如何获取今天日期、时间
1756浏览 • 1回复 待解决
HarmonyOS 时间时间
1267浏览 • 1回复 待解决
HarmonyOS 获取当前时间
1531浏览 • 1回复 待解决
鸿蒙系统为C/C++提供哪些接口
1179浏览 • 1回复 待解决
HarmonyOS 时间运用
2248浏览 • 1回复 待解决
LiteOS-M如何获取系统当前时间
9832浏览 • 1回复 待解决
HarmonyOS 时间转换
1175浏览 • 1回复 待解决
HarmonyOS 转换时间方法
1606浏览 • 1回复 待解决
需要提供曝光时间设置接口
2474浏览 • 1回复 待解决